Phil Hartman was easily one of the funniest people to be on SNL ever. Why he left to be on the less funnier Newsradio is beyond me. Ususally the best of collections dissapoint me, but I found this to be rather entertaining, You've got Clinton, Sinatra, Unfrozen Caveman Lawyer, and the analretentive chef. The 5 second bits were also highly hysterical, im suprised they dont do that more on other SNL best ofs.
This DVD is certainly very enjoyable. I wish it had more of Phil's Sinatra and Donahue impersonations however. Definitely a buy for any Phil Hartman fan.

Hartman was a comic genius, period. He was the best supporting actor ever on SNL, hands down, able to take a walk-on in a crappy skit and turn it around with one line. He was also a fabulous impressionist; his Sinatra, Clinton, etc etc are classics.
I agree with the other reviewers here that this is NOT the best stuff he did for the show, but there are a few of his best here, and those alone make this a must.
Unfrozen Caveman Lawyer may be my all-time favorite SNL short; a perfect script and Phil milks it to the hilt.
Lots of other nuggest here; just watching Hartman's face is enough to crack me up even when he's not speaking. He was a true master of comedy.
You may also remember him as Troy McClure, star of such shows as News Radio, but some of his best moments are here.
BUT, many more of his best skits lay in the vaults; there were dozens of great ones and dozens of good ones.
Lorne Michaels should be kicked in the ass for not having a Volume Two out by now.
